No more unassisted operated windows 📷
According to our friends at Teslascope,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) has made a new requirement that Tesla must remove several features that allow for the unassisted operation of windows. The remote features that will be removed include:
  • The ability to vent and close the windows from the Tesla App.
  • The feature to automatically close the windows upon locking the car
  • The automated closure with the car wash mode

Tesla using caliper covers on the Y Performance rear brakes 📷
According to a report from Drive Tesla Canada, Tesla has replaced the Model Y Performance rear brakes, which were larger than the LR brakes, with smaller rotors and caliper covers. This change has resulted in a decrease in braking performance and less stopping power. In my opinion, this alteration is not appropriate for a vehicle that is marketed as a high-performance car.

Model S/X Steering Wheel Retrofit for $700 📷
The owners that I know who have a Yoke steering wheel do not miss the round steering wheel at all. However, I have heard some complaints on Twitter and forums. For those of you who do not like the Yoke steering wheel, in March, you will be able to retrofit a round steering wheel for $700. Please note that this new steering wheel will still not have stalks or shifters.

Tesla now allows you to vote every 3 months on Supercharger locations
As we mentioned last week, Tesla has implemented a new system where they select new stations based on popular vote. According to "Not a Tesla App," Tesla will be counting votes every three months to decide the best locations for the new Superchargers, in addition to the strategic locations that they choose to open.
